Application of lean and six sigma with simulation in health care centre
description The Health Care system has struggled with many problems, such as poorly designed process, waste and patient dissatisfaction, this study focus on reducing the Patient long waiting time in the health care centre. Lean Six Sigma methodology has shown effective solving problems of manufacturing and service industries especially in health cares, the DMAIC model linked with lean techniques and simulation has been conducted in UTM Health Care centre as case study. To identify the root causes of long waiting time in the healthcare it has been visualised the flow of patients in the health care, by using Value Stream Mapping, the current state of the health care has been shown by using the data collected from the health care centre, the current state of the health care has been simulated as well by using Arena simulation, and it is shows closely to statistical data collected from the HC. The future state map of the health care has been developed, by removing one of non-value added activity, and causes waste of motion for the patients, which is scanning the Queue card, and it has been suggested that the staff in the reception desk, scan for the patients the Queue card; future value stream mapping has been developed by considering the implantation of Lean Six Sigma in the health care system, and there is 19.6 min, (23%) percentage reduction of waiting time from total waiting of 83.7 min. 10.5 min (17%) reduction of service time, from 62.2 min total wait time, while there is 30.12 min (21%) difference, in total time patient stay in the health care system compared with the current performance which is 145.9 min. Finally implementing Lean Sigma methodology in health care system can result the best reduction of waiting time in the health care.
